DescriptionMaderas Menga is a sawmill and timber structure workshop in Ávila, founded in 1998 by Joaquín Almohalla, building on a timber-working family tradition dating back to 1960. It designs in 3D and machines timber structures (solid and laminated beams, trusses, roofing) with a Hundegger K2 machining centre, and supplies boards, decking, doors and Thermochip sandwich panels. It offers cutting, finishing, transport and on-site assembly of the complete structure.
